130m NVIDIA/Mellanox MFS1S00-H130V(980-9I44K-00H130) Compatible 200G QSFP56 InfiniBand HDR Active Optical Cable
The NVIDIA/Mellanox MFS1S00-V003E is an 200Gb/s QSFP56 to 200Gb/s QSFP56 InfiniBand HDR Active Optical Cable. Using the Quad Small Form Factor Pluggable 56 (QSFP56) and contains four high-speed electrical copper pairs, each operating at data rates of up to 50Gb/s. This cable is compliant with QSFP56 MSA (Multi-Source Agreement) and IEEE 802.3 standards.
AOCs enable higher port bandwidth, density and configurability at a low cost, and reduced power requirement in the data centers, used extensively in cloud and supercomputers. Additionally, AOCs are widely employed for connecting NVIDIA GPU-based systems to InfiniBand networks and InfiniBand storage fabrics.
AOC cables offer the low-cost, high-value proposition and increased reliability over connectorized transceivers. They are lighter, more flexible, allow greater airflow, and support longer distances when compared with DAC cables.
